The Russian president, Vladimir Putin, announced that he will not participate in the Peace Conversations in Türkiye between Moscow and kyiv on Thursday, despite the pleasure of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y to attend.
White House officials said that the president of the United States, Donald Trump, will also go to Turkey for conversations after Putin announced the list of Russian assistants, all of whom are relatively low level officials.
Putin proposed for the first time celebrating direct conversations between Russia and Ukraine, “without previous conditions”, on Sunday, in response to a demand by the Western allies of Ukraine for a high fire of 30 days in the war. He said the negotiations would be heroes on Thursday in Türkiye.
The Russian president said that his purpose would be “to eliminate the fundamental causes of the conflict and move trailers creating a long -term lasting peace in a historical perspective.”
Zenskyy said he was prepared to attend, but only if Putin also appeared, because everything in Russia depends “on the Russian leader.
“So I said that [Thursday] I will go to Türkiye and I am ready to meet Putin, and the end of the war was through direct conversations with him, “Zenskyy told journalists in Kyiv before Putin’s announcement.
However, from the beginning there were considerable doubts in kyiv and other European capitals that the Russian leader really appeared, he only thought that the idea of the conversations was his.
Trump’s initial initial acclaimed Putin’s initiative, describing it as a “great day potentially for Russia and Ukraine.” The president, who is currently in an official visit to the states of the Gulf Rico in Petroleum, also said that he could deviate to Türkiye to attend the conversations.
The reaction of some of his senior officials was more cautious. Keith Kellogg, the United States special envoy to Ukraine, said there should be a stop the fire before peace negotiations.
White House officials announced earlier this week that Kellogg, Secretary of State Marco Rubio and Trump’s special envoy, Steve Witkoff, would also travel to participate in the conversations.
A person familiar with Witkoff’s plans said he was still intended to go to Türkiye on Friday, despite Putin’s absence. Rubio currently attends an informal meeting of foreign ministers of NATO in the coastal city of the southern Türkiye of Antalya.
Kremlin officials in recent days refused to answer questions about whether Putin would attend in person or who would be in the delegation.
The previous meetings of Russia-United States in Saudi Arabia were led by the Minister of Foreign Affairs, Sergei Lavrov, and other main diplomats. However, for Turkish conversations, Putin said he is sending a delegation led by his advisor, former Minister of Culture Vladimir Medinsky.
The movement indicates that Russia is interested in the conversations to resume where they left him in the spring of 2022, just a week after Moscow launched its large -scale invasion of its neighbor. Medinsky taught leadership in those conversations, Altegh, the conversations broke into the acrimony and the fight continued.
Medinsky will join the Vice Minister of Defense Alexander FO, another member of the 2022 delegation, as well as the Vice Minister of Foreign Affairs Mikhail Galuzin and Igor Kostyukov, director of the main intelligence direction of the Gru, military.
